Population and Household Demographics

Lewis is a city in Cass County, Iowa with a population of 470. There are 197 households in the city with an average household size of 2.39 persons. 25.38% of households in Lewis are renters.

Income and Rent Overburden in Lewis

The median gross income for households in Lewis is $41,125 a year, or $3,427 a month. The median rent for the city is $669 a month.

Households who pay more than thirty percent of their gross income are considered to be Rent Overburdened. In Lewis, a household making less than $2,230 a month would be considered overburdened when renting an apartment at or above the median rent. 34% of households who rent are overburdened in Lewis.

Area Median Income In Lewis

Affordable housing program eligibility is always determined by one's income. Each household's income is compared to the incomes of all other households in the area. This is accomplished through a statistic established by the government called the Area Median Income, most often referred to as AMI. The AMI is calculated and published each year by HUD.

HUD often uses an area larger than a city to determine the AMI because HUD anticipates those searching for housing will look beyond individual cities during their housing search. For Lewis, the AMI is calculated from all households within Cass County.

In Lewis, HUD calculates the Area Median Income for a family of four as $85,300

Most affordable housing programs determine eligibility based on the percent of AMI a given household's income is. Among the programs that determine eligibility based on the AMI are Section 8, HOME, LIHTC, Section 515, 202 and 811.

Rental Assistance in Lewis

Rental assistance is a type of housing subsidy that pays for a portion of a renter’s monthly housing costs, including rent and tenant paid utilities. This housing assistance can come in the form of Section 8 Housing Choice Vouchers, project-based Section 8 contracts, public housing, USDA Rental Assistance (in Section 515 properties) as well as HUD Section 202 and 811 properties for elderly and disabled households.
